Sophie Zhang

Overview

Sophie Zhang is represented in the wiki as a former Facebook data scientist and whistleblower named in a source about internal platform evidence and social-media accountability.

Current Profile

In the current episode, Zhang appears as a second whistleblower alongside Frances Haugen. The source uses her to reinforce a broader point: platform harms are not only matters for external researchers or parents, because internal employees and documents can expose what a platform knew about its own systems.

The page’s current role is narrow. It records Zhang as part of the internal-evidence layer around Meta/Facebook rather than as a full biographical or investigative profile.
